606 babies have been named Forever since 1995, making it today's #3675 unisex name.
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Forever has been recorded 606 times among girls since 1995, currently ranked #3675 nationally and more common than 79% of girls, with its heaviest use in the 2010s. Forever's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Forever's full recorded timeline at 2013, 72%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 28% in the earlier half -- usage has skewed toward the present, not a one-decade spike. Its quietest year on record was 1996, with just 5 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 2022 peak of 45 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Forever by decade
Total births in each ten-year window, peak vs trough at a glance
2010s was Forever's strongest decade.
267 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 44% of all-time use.
